What is the CSSLP exam format and how does Supply Chain and Software Acquisition fit in?
The CSSLP has 8 content areas across 125 questions in 3 hours, with a passing score of 700/1000. Supply Chain and Software Acquisition is content area 8 of 8 and carries 8% of the total exam weight. The other content areas are Secure Software Concepts, Secure Software Requirements, Secure Software Architecture and Design, Secure Software Implementation, Secure Software Testing, Secure Software Lifecycle Management, Software Deployment, Operations and Maintenance.

How many questions are on the CSSLP and what is the passing score?
The CSSLP consists of 125 questions in 3 hours, with a passing score of 700/1000. It is administered by ISC2 and the exam fee is $599 USD. The C3RT app includes full-length practice exams that mirror the real format across all 8 content areas.
